Is that we're seeing some new blood in the spotlight. Teams that are either historically terrible or haven't won anything in a while.

The Cavs are in the conference finals for the first time in 6 years
The Hawks & Warriors are in the conference finals for the first time in over 40 years
The Rockets can potentially get to the conference finals for the first time in almost 20 years
The Clippers can potentially get to the conference finals for the first time in their 45 year existence

And then beyond that, the Cavs & Clippers have never won a title. The Rockets haven't won in 20 years. The Warriors haven't won since the 70's, the Hawks haven't won since the 50's.

I guess in short I'm saying it's refreshing to see a different batch of teams, instead of the usual franchises that are always left standing at this time of the year:ld:
